shell框架構建1

2021-08-07 04:58:13 字數 816 閱讀 7894

一、初步認識shell

檔名:tesh.sh

#!/bin/bash

echo "hello world !"

1、#!是約定的標記,告訴系統這個指令碼需要什麼直譯器來執行,即使用哪一種shell

2、echo命令用於向視窗輸出文字

兩種執行方式:

1、作為可執行程式

chmod +x tesh.sh

./tesh.sh

2、作為直譯器引數

/bin/bash test.sh

二、變數

1、定義變數

大小寫英文本母開頭,中間不能有空格或特殊符號,可以有下劃線。

比如:name_is = "jone"

注意:變數名和等號之間不能有空格

2、使用變數

方式:$+變數名

比如:echo $  結果:jone

注意:{}是邊界界定符,界定字串邊界位置,建議加上。

3、唯讀變數

使用 readonly 命令可以將變數定義為唯讀變數,唯讀變數的值不能被改變。

#!/bin/shell

readonly_string = "readonly string"

readonly readonly_string   #設定為唯讀字串

readonly_string = "change string" #嘗試修改字串變數值,執行後會報錯

4、刪除變數

方式:unset + 變數名

Mybatis 二 框架構建

org.mybatis mybatis x.x.x 核心配置檔案路徑 string resource mybatis config.xml 載入資源檔案 inputstream inputstream resources.getresourceasstream resource 構建出sqlsess...

可復用響應式框架構建

可復用響應式框架構建 你呼叫庫,框架呼叫你。框架控制整個流程。框架的侵入性很高 從頭到尾 使用框架的時候,需要把你的 放到框架合適的地方 在指定事件裡寫你的 框架會在合適的時機呼叫你的 框架通過回叫事件呼叫你的 事件即是回叫函式,回叫函式即是事件。做框架的時候,不要想著怎麼操作介面,而要想著如何運算...

JS UI框架 構建使用者介面布局說明

js ui框架在不同裝置的布局示例如下 圖1 不同裝置的布局示例 js ui框架中智慧型屏以720px px指邏輯畫素,非物理畫素 為基準寬度,根據實際螢幕寬度進行縮放,例如當width設為100px時,在寬度為1440物理畫素的螢幕上,實際顯示的寬度為200物理畫素。智慧型穿戴的基準寬度為454p...